Signs of clogged pipes: how to identify the problem
The first step is diagnosis. Not all refrigerator problems are related to pipes, so it is important to distinguish a clog from other problems. Pay attention to the following symptoms:
- 💧 Water under the refrigerator or in the lower section - a sign of a clogged drainage hole or tube. Condensation cannot go into the pan and accumulates inside.
- ❄️ Ice on back wall (in models with a drip system) or freezing of the "fur coat" in the freezer - may indicate problems with the capillary tube or drainage.
- 🔥 The refrigerator does not cool, but the freezer works - there may be a blockage in the freon circulation system (capillary tube).
- 🚨 Continuous operation of the compressor without shutdowns - a sign that the system cannot maintain the set temperature due to impaired heat exchange.
- 🤢 Unpleasant odor, even after washing - bacteria and organic residues have accumulated in the drain tube.
If you watch at the same time water in the refrigerator compartment and ice in the freezer, most likely, the drainage between the chambers is clogged (relevant for models with Full No Frost). In this case, cleaning in the standard way may not help - you will need to defrost and flush the entire system.

Which There are tubes in the refrigerator and where they are located
Modern refrigerators use three types of tubes, each of which performs its own function. Their location and purpose depend on the model, but the general principles are the same:
| Type of tube | Purpose | Where it is located | Signs of a blockage |
|---|---|---|---|
| Drainage | Condensate drainage from the refrigeration chamber to the evaporation tray | At the back of the refrigerator, under the freezer (plastic tube with a diameter of 5–8 mm) | Water at the bottom of the chamber, unpleasant odor |
| Capillary | Freon circulation between the compressor and evaporator | In the rear part, next to the compressor (thin copper tube) | The refrigeration chamber does not cool, the motor is constantly running |
| Condenser (radiator) | Heat removal from freon | Rear of the refrigerator (grid of aluminum tubes) | Overheating of the compressor, poor cooling |
In models with No Frost the drainage system is more complex: it includes additional channels for drainage moisture from the freezer. If it becomes clogged drainage hole between the chambers (located under the back wall of the freezer), this leads to icing and malfunction of the fan.
The capillary tube is the most vulnerable part of the cooling system. Its diameter is only 0.5–1 mm, and even small particles (for example, decomposition products of compressor oil) can block the flow of freon. Cleaning the capillary tube at home is only possible if it is partially clogged - complete blockage requires professional equipment.
What happens if you clean it capillary tube incorrectly?
If you clean it carelessly, you can damage the inner coating of the tube, which will lead to freon leakage or moisture entering the system. This will cause corrosion of the compressor and complete failure of the refrigerator. In such cases, a complete recharge of the system is required, which costs up to 70% of the price of a new refrigerator.
Preparing for cleaning: tools and safety measures
Before starting work, unplug the refrigerator and empty it of food. If you have to clean the drainage, defrosting for 2-3 hours is enough. To work with a capillary tube or condenser, a complete defrost (10-12 hours) will be required. Prepare the following tools:
- 🔧 Screwdriver (Phillips/flat head) — for removing the protective panels.
- 🧹 Plastic brush or brush —for cleaning the drainage hole.
- 💦 Syringe (bulb) or syringe 20 ml — for washing tubes.
- 🧴 Citric acid or hydrogen peroxide (3%) —for disinfection of drainage.
- 🔥 Hair dryer (for drying) — after flushing the drainage.
- 🛠️ Kit for piercing the capillary tube (only for experienced users!).
To clean the condenser you will additionally need vacuum cleaner with a narrow nozzle or compressor to blow out dust. Do not use metal objects (wire, knitting needles) - they can damage the aluminum fins of the radiator.

Step-by-step instructions: how to clean the drainage tube
The drainage system is the weakest point in refrigerators with drip defrosting. Clogs are caused by crumbs, food particles, or mold. Cleaning can be done without disassembling the refrigerator:
Find the drainage hole —it is located on the back wall of the refrigerator compartment (bottom). In some models (for example Samsung RB***), the hole is hidden under a plastic plug.
Rinse the hole with warm water using a syringe. Direct the jet under pressure - this will help remove surface blockages.
Use a brush or wire (with a diameter of no more than 3 mm) for mechanical cleaning. Using rotational movements, clean the canal to a depth of 5–7 cm.
Apply a disinfectant solution: 2 tbsp. spoons of citric acid per 1 liter of water or 3% hydrogen peroxide. Pour 50–100 ml of solution into the hole and leave for 10 minutes.
Blow out the tube compressed air (you can use a bicycle pump) or rinse with water until a clean stream.
Dry the system with a hairdryer (cold mode) or leave the refrigerator open for 1-2 hours.
If water still accumulates, the blockage may be deeper - in the tube itself or in the pan. In this case:
Remove the back panel of the refrigerator (unscrew the screws).
Disconnect the drainage tube from the evaporation pan (usually secured with a clamp).
Rinse the tube under running water using a brush. If the blockage is severe, soak it in a soda solution (1 tablespoon per 1 liter of water) for 30 minutes.
In refrigerators No Frost the drainage hole is often located behind the back wall of the freezer. To access it, you will need to remove the inner panel (carefully prying it up with a plastic spatula).
Cleaning the capillary tube: when is it necessary and how to do it
The capillary tube is the “artery” of the refrigerator through which freon circulates. Its blockage leads to complete or partial loss of cold. Causes of blockage:
- 🔧 Oil decomposition products (over time it oxidizes and forms sediment).
- 💨 Moisture in the system (leads to corrosion and rust formation).
- 🧊 Small particles after unqualified repairs.
Independent cleaning is only possible with partial blockage. Complete blocking requires professional equipment (vacuum pump, pressure gauges). If you decide to act on your own, follow the instructions:
Disconnect the refrigerator and defrost it for 12+ hours.
Remove the back panel and find the capillary tube - it connects the condenser (radiator) to the evaporator (in the freezer).
Cut the tube with a special pipe cutter (not a grinder!) 10–15 cm from the filter drier.
Blow the tube with nitrogen or compressed air (pressure no more than 6 bar!). Use a nozzle of a suitable diameter.
Flush the system with solvent (for example, R134a or R600a, depending on the type of freon). This will remove any remaining oil.
Install a new filter drier and solder the tube with silver solder.
Charge the system with freon (gauge manifold required).
It is not recommended to clean the capillary tube without experience in soldering and working with freon. Errors lead to:
- 🔥 Fire hazard (in case of incorrect soldering).
- 💥 Tube rupture due to excess pressure.
- ☠️ Freon poisoning (in case of leakage in indoors).

Cleaning the condenser: remove dust and restore heat exchange
The condenser (radiator on the back wall) becomes clogged with dust, animal hair and fatty deposits. This leads to compressor overheating an increase in energy consumption by 20–30%. Cleaning should be carried out every 6–12 months.
Tools:
- 🧹 Vacuum cleaner with a narrow nozzle (or compressor).
- 🧽 Soft brush (for example, for cleaning PC radiators).
- 🧴 Glass cleaner (without abrasives!).
- 🔧 Screwdriver (for removing protective grilles).
Step-by-step instructions:
Unplug the refrigerator and move it away from the wall.
Remove the lower rear panel (if equipped). In some models (LG GA-B***), the condenser is covered with a decorative cover.
Use a vacuum cleaner to remove large debris and dust between the radiator fins. Move from top to bottom.
Use a brush to clean hard-to-reach areas. Do not press hard - aluminum plates bend easily!
Wipe the ribs with a damp cloth soaked in a soap solution. Avoid getting water on the electrical contacts.
Dry the capacitor with a hairdryer (cold mode) or leave for 1-2 hours.

Prevention of blockages: how to avoid repeated problems
Regular maintenance will extend the life of the refrigerator and eliminate the need to clean the pipes. Follow these recommendations:
- 📅 Defrosting: even for No Frost once every 6 months, turn off the refrigerator for 10-12 hours to dry the system.
- 🧼 Washing the drain holes: once every 3 months, wash it with water and citric acid.
- 🚫 Protection from debris: use mesh containers for vegetables/fruits to prevent crumbs from falling into the drainage.
- 🌡️ Temperature control: do not place the refrigerator next to the stove or radiator. The optimal room temperature is 18–22°C.
- 🔄 Cleaning the condenser: remove dust from the radiator once a year (especially if there are animals at home).
- 🛒 Correct loading: do not place food close to the back wall - this will damage air circulation.
For models with No Frost additionally:
- 🌀 Check the operation fan - if it is noisy or does not rotate, cleaning the drainage will not help.
- ❄️ Prevent icing the rear wall of the freezer. At the first sign of frost, defrost the refrigerator.
If your refrigerator is over 10 years old, consider installing additional filter drier on a capillary tube. This will prevent moisture from entering and extend the life of the compressor.
FAQ: answers to frequently asked questions
Is it possible to clean refrigerator pipes with vinegar?
Vinegar is effective for disinfection of the drainage tube, but you need to use it carefully:
- Dilute vinegar with water in a ratio of 1:3 (otherwise you risk damaging the plastic).
- Do not use to clean the capillary tube - acetic acid may react with copper.
- After treatment, be sure to rinse the system clean water.
The best alternative is citric acid or specialized products (for example, Topperr 3104).
What to do if, after cleaning the drainage, water still flows?
Possible reasons:
- Clogged in evaporation pan (you need to remove the back panel and wash it).
- Damaged drain tube (check it for leaks).
- Wrong tilt of the refrigerator (it should be tilted back by 1-2°).
- Clogged the hole between cameras (in models No Frost).
If the problem remains, it is probably faulty evaporator heater (replacement required).
How often should the condenser be cleaned?
Frequency depends on conditions operation:
- In an apartment without animals - once every 12 months.
- If there are cats/dogs - once every 6 months (wool quickly clogs the radiator).
- If the refrigerator is in the kitchen with a gas stove - every 4-5 months (fat deposits accelerate clogging).
Signs that cleaning is urgently needed: the compressor runs non-stop, the back wall is very hot, the refrigerator is weak freezes.
Is it possible to use wire to clean the drainage tube?
Yes, but with reservations:
- Wire diameter - no more than 3 mm.
- Material - copper or aluminum (not steel, so as not to damage the plastic).
- Length - no more 30–40 cm (so as not to push the blockage deeper).
- Movements - only rotational, without pressure.
The best alternative is flexible brush for cleaning pipes or cable blower (sold in plumbing stores).
What to do if, after cleaning the capillary tube, the refrigerator does not cool?
Probable reasons:
- Insufficient freon filling —refilling is required.
- Damage to the tube when soldering (check for leakage with soap solution).
- Clogged filter drier —it needs to be replaced.
- Compressor malfunction (check the resistance of the windings with a multimeter).
If you are not confident in your skills, contact service. Self-repair without a pressure gauge manifold is fraught compressor breakdown.
